This report proposes a Technology Education curriculum for junior high school students to use 3D printers, to make toys for infants through design and production of digital works. Home Economics evaluates the effects of these toys produced by the students in the internship at kindergarten. We conducted two surveys to verify the implementation of this curriculum: 1. Survey on the awareness of safety standards and plastic toys in kindergarten. 2. Survey on production of toys using 3D CAD by junior high school students. Based on the results, it was suggested that the proposed curriculum could be used for the design and production of digital works.
